EventBuffer::readLine

(PECL event >= 1.2.6-beta)

EventBuffer::readLineExtracts a line from the front of the buffer

Description

public EventBuffer::readLine( int $eol_style ): string

Extracts a line from the front of the buffer and returns it in a newly allocated string. If there is not a whole line to read, the function returns null. The line terminator is not included in the copied string.

Parameters

eol_style

One of EventBuffer:EOL_* constants.

Return Values

On success returns the line read from the buffer, otherwise null.
